Type
ORACLE
Validation date
2025-05-13 07:18: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 1.0127e-4,
    "usd": 1.125e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001722BB3615C92B5CCF1BCC1B5C1EB733C9DA6A5F403EE024579D821666C56F271

Previous signature

2A3203FDA856B975F23B36B50299DF8A787C958286F85FE88A4FA2EA71F57937F9F89F3411D8A529E95B571D585A1B58C71801103C6605EB725C9C057BF0810A

Origin signature

3045022100850194D8CDA1811B5518D371D4FD7CF81188E9F55B02A8B60F1BE62401488C7502202663239EFB68957C63AD7DAE87874D040146CF47166F6D3927DBB9254D4103A4

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

000557074E571D88E4B4D6D13D5D93ECE9B899EF47591A27D09BC24EECE1BE7CB5

Coordinator signature

EC77B9DE9D9E4286AB18AC5D25ACA47C4EF96DF5DA7954ADDBC3871A91642F8DC7D82E3DA63B8F0002E832DFFF907E884A59AAC0768D1E08F25D0F9EFDF7C709

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

7E9B474501810084E8F4FD4A2922E945211B0A96D68633BEAB72B1458A6C2A9B90E528DEDEB0D1EC444582A8F739516724A667A4CC5D87D30C91F34BC1248F0E

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

CF24E8D0EBE16902EF9E09A7EC37389307024EF93D761C9F9C82D938BEB66CCA20FB0B8526E98EDFD025CE37C35A3FC8D83B4D1120AF8B6D73BD855503441003